Raising Young Disciples helps parents, grandparents, and caregivers build rhythms of faith that flow through every generation equipping families and churches to nurture children’s faith through worship, prayer, and everyday moments. Through thoughtful conversations with hosts Daniel Day and Mary Jo Clark and inspiring guests, each episode offers practical, age-appropriate ideas to help faith take root, grow, and be shared with others.© 2026 Our Daily Bread Ministries キリスト教 スピリチュアリティ 社会科学 聖職・福音主義

  • 7. Bonus Moms + Bonus Dads: Discipling in Blended Families (with Cheryl Shumake)
    2026/04/02

    Every family’s story is different. For blended families, their story often starts with a season of pain, loss, and unexpected change. Not only are the parents and children having to make sense of the new day-to-day logistics, but they’re also having to work through the big feelings that come with former dynamics or what might be next. Thankfully, God still delights in making beauty out of ashes.

    On this episode of “Raising Young Disciples,” Mary Jo and Daniel are joined by Cheryl Shumake, proud bio mom, bonus mom, and founder of Stepmom Sanity, to share her experiences growing and discipling her blended family. And here’s a spoiler: God’s grace, love, and mercy always shows up for her and her family—wherever they are in their story.

    Guest Bio:


    Ask Cheryl about her greatest adventure and she’ll tell you, “That I know and love Jesus and get to make Him known.” She is a Bible teacher, author, speaker, and founder of Stepmom Sanity, a Christ-centered circle of support, providing help and hope for stepmoms who are “there” from stepmoms who’ve been there. Cheryl and her husband, Jonathan, make their home in Michigan and are frequently invaded by their children looking for food and hugs!

  • 6. Discipling Children with Disabilities (with Rev. Jason Le Shana, PhD)
    2026/03/26

    “For you created my inmost being; you knit me together in my mother’s womb. I praise you because I am fearfully and wonderfully made.” —Psalm 139:13-14

    Did you know that 1 out of every 3 households in the United States includes someone living with a disability? Those who find themselves as part of the caregiving communities—whether directly or indirectly—know that every story, challenge, and experience is different. But do you know what will always be true? God will always show up and meet us wherever we are along this journey.

    Join hosts Mary Jo and Daniel as they sit down with Rev. Dr. Jason Le Shana and explore how we create opportunities for true inclusion and belonging between those with and without disabilities inside our homes, communities, and churches.

    Guest Bio:

    Reverend Jason Le Shana, PhD, is Program Director of the Baylor Collaborative on Faith and Disability. Before coming to Baylor, Rev. Dr. Le Shana was a campus pastor for 13 years at Azusa Pacific University where he led the chapel programming and pastoral counseling efforts. As an ordained pastor, he has served in churches both large and small as a pastoral team member, including as worship pastor, preaching team member, and youth ministry staff. His passion for the church and higher education has allowed him to also serve as an adjunct professor in biblical studies, a denominational consultant, and as a volunteer in a variety of local church ministries.

    In addition to his years serving college students and congregants with intellectual and physical disabilities, Rev. Dr. Le Shana’s passion and calling to faith and disability work stem from his personal life experiences, including living with a physical disability and as the parent of a child with autism.

  • 5. Connected to Christ: Parenting with Purpose in the AI Age (with Doug Crawford)
    2026/03/19

    Can you count the number of notifications that pinged you through your phone today? 📱

    Some days it seems hard to remember there was once a time when we couldn’t carry a computer in our pockets. And as we continue to raise our kids in a fast-paced, digital age that gets more confusing by the minute, it can be hard to know what decisions to make when it comes to their screen time. Sit down with Mary Jo and Daniel as they are joined by Doug Crawford to talk about some easy-to-adopt habits adults can use to model healthy digital discernment so that even the littlest eyes can see technology as a “we” activity, not a “me” activity.

    Guest Bio:

    Doug Crawford has had the pleasure of filling many roles at Protect Young Eyes and currently serves as the Family Digital Wellness Expert. After being a pastor for more than 15 years, Doug now comes alongside families, churches, and communities to help them create safer digital spaces for everyone.
